These are the top reasons to change your Medicare plan.
1) Your health has changed. As a result, you need a plan with extra coverage.
2) You want to lower your prescription drug costs. You have a new medicine that isn’t covered by your plan. Another reason is your current medication’s price is now much higher.
3) One or more of your providers is no longer in the plan’s network. If you are enrolled in an HMO, you usually can’t see a provider out of the plan’s network. If you are in a PPO, you can see a provider out of network, but your costs will be much higher.
4) You found a lower cost MedicareAdvantage planwith more supplemental benefits, such as higher coverage for dental.
5) You just moved out of your Medicare Advantage plan’s service area.
6) You now qualify for Medicaid and want to enroll in a Special Medicare plan for Medicaid beneficiaries.
7) You have a Chronic Condition and want to enroll in a Special Chronic Condition Medicare plan.
When and how to Change your Medicare Plan
If you are enrolled in aMedicare Supplement plan. You can apply to change to another Medicare Supplement Plan anytime during the year. Keep in mind that unless you are in your Guaranteed Enrollment Period or Open Enrollment period, the plan will review your medical records, also called Medical Underwriting. If they do, you may not be accepted by the insurance company.
On the other hand, in order to change yourMedicare Advantage plan, you need to qualify for a Special Medicare Enrollment period. If you don’t, you will have to wait until the Annual Enrollment Period which is from October 15-December 7, 2026.
